Is the flu shot free in Alberta?
Yes — the seasonal influenza vaccine is provided free of charge to all Albertans aged six months and older as part of the publicly funded immunization program. Bring your Alberta Health Care card.
Who should get the flu shot?
- Children aged six months and older
- Adults of any age
- People with chronic conditions (diabetes, heart disease, lung disease)
- People who are pregnant
- People who live with or care for someone who is immunocompromised
- Health-care workers
Can I get other vaccines at the same time?
Yes. The flu shot can usually be given at the same visit as a COVID-19 booster, shingles vaccine, pneumonia vaccine, or any travel vaccine you may need. Ask our pharmacist when you walk in.
